TN Top Vaccine Official Fired – Dr. Michelle Fiscus was fired this past week supposedly for distributing a memo relaying that under TN law, mature teenagers do not need parental consent to be vaccinated. The circumstances surrounding her firing appear to be political and supported by anti-vaccination/parental rights legislators. She was sent a muzzle in the mail prior to her firing. The Health Dept tried to claim Dr. Fiscus was fired because of her poor management skills but the following day, Dr. Fiscus released numerous, positive performance reviews she had been given. Gov. Lee signed off on the firing but has refused to answer reporters’ questions on the matter. TN physicians group is calling on the US Dept of Justice to investigate.

    1. Following the firing TN health officials were ordered not to promote immunization awareness month (August) and to stop sending second COVID and other vaccine reminders to teens. TN has one of the lowest vaccination rates in the country and COVID cases in TN are skyrocketing. Combined with an increasing prevalence of the Delta variant, COVID transmission may increase as schools open.
